“After several years working in the manufacturing industry, I return to UTM with an aspiration to become an educator. Without a B. Ed. degree, I enrolled in the Master’s degree programme by taught course to learn about teaching and learning. The programme has provided me with fundamental knowledge about education in general, and Physics education in specific. The programme has changed my understanding about teaching, but most importantly, about learning. Without the exposure provided through the programme, my understanding about good teaching would remain as an elaborated “chalk-and-talk” mode and good learning as scoring straight As in exams. I now appreciate the diversity of learners and a variety of teaching approaches. Besides gaining new perspectives about teaching and learning, I have the opportunity to reflect on my past experience as a student, to examine my current learning practice and to picture myself as an educator in the future. I have become more conscious about shaping an inductive learning environment, helping learners to making meaning from information around them, as well as my own learning strategies. Currently I am pursuing a PhD degree here, continuing my journey of learning to teach, and learning to learn.”

Wong Wai Yoke
MEd (Physics) 2012, current PhD candidate in Physics Education

“I am currently under taking PhD study in Physics Education at UTM. Through this program, my understanding about Physics Education changed. Physics Education is not solely on Physics nor educational knowledge, but to improve Physics learning through educational philosophy, to invent new Physics learning theory, to innovate the teaching and learning of Physics, and most importantly, to recognize current issues in Physics Education. The understanding is gained through the learning process in UTM, such as writing articles, thesis, assignments, attending and presenting conferences, etc with the help of UTM academic staff, as well as the available information, learning material from the easily accessible library system. Besides, the learning process also enhances my soft skills, for example, communicating my idea through words, think critically, logically, creatively and analytically, information management and lifelong learning.”

Lee Ween Shin
MEd (Physics) 2011, current PhD candidate in Physics Education
